Cast acrylic is a thermoplastic PMMA material manufactured by polymerizing liquid acrylic monomer in a casting system rather than continuously pushing molten polymer through an extrusion die.
The process can produce sheets, panels and thick acrylic blocks with excellent surface appearance and optical properties. Cast acrylic is widely selected when machining quality, polished edges, custom colors, thicker gauges and premium visual appearance are important.

Cast and extruded acrylic are both PMMA, but their manufacturing processes create different purchasing advantages.
| Selection Factor | Cast Acrylic | Extruded Acrylic |
|---|---|---|
| Manufacturing | Acrylic monomer is polymerized using a casting process | Acrylic polymer is continuously extruded through a die |
| Thickness Range | Particularly useful when thicker gauges or custom thicknesses are required | Strong fit for continuously produced standard gauges |
| Thickness Tolerance | Casting naturally allows more gauge variation; tolerance must be specified for precision projects | Generally offers tighter thickness control |
| Internal Stress | Often selected for relatively low internal stress and demanding machining | Processing history and extrusion orientation should be considered during fabrication |
| CNC / Machining | Excellent option for routing, milling, engraving and polished-edge fabrication | Also machinable when appropriate parameters are used |
| Custom Colors | Well suited to custom-color and specialty-effect programs | Efficient for larger continuous production runs |
| Thermoforming | Suitable for heat forming after appropriate heating and process control | Often heats and forms more quickly in high-volume applications |
| Typical Buying Priority | Premium fabrication, custom colors, thick gauges, displays and high-quality finished edges | Tight gauge control, standard sheets, long production runs and cost efficiency |

Sheet thickness affects rigidity, weight, machining depth, edge appearance, thermoforming behavior and structural deflection.
| Thickness Direction | Typical Selection Direction |
|---|---|
| 2–3 mm | Signs, decorative panels, lightweight displays, picture frames and thin fabricated components |
| 4–6 mm | Retail displays, partitions, signs, cases, furniture accents and general fabrication |
| 8–12 mm | More rigid displays, glazing, shelving, thick signage and fabricated structures |
| 15–25 mm | Heavy displays, thick decorative panels, structural-looking components and specialized fabrication |
| 30–50 mm | Thick acrylic components, display structures and customized heavy-gauge applications |
These are application directions rather than engineering load ratings. Large glazing panels, shelves, aquariums and load-bearing components require calculation of span, support, pressure, temperature and allowable deflection.

Cast acrylic is widely used in laser-cut and laser-engraved signs, lettering, awards, displays, decorative products and customized components.
Laser processing can create precise contours and engraved graphics, while edge appearance depends on material color, thickness, laser type, power, speed, focus and assist settings.
Thick sheets and critical finished edges should be tested using the actual laser equipment before commercial production.
Cast acrylic is well suited to CNC routing, milling, drilling and engraving where clean edges and dimensional control are required.

Tool geometry, cutting speed, chip removal, heat generation and workpiece clamping should be controlled to reduce melting, chipping and stress.
Clear polished edges are an important reason cast acrylic is selected for retail fixtures, display cases, awards, furniture and premium fabricated products.
Edge finishing can include mechanical polishing, buffing or other suitable acrylic finishing methods depending on thickness and appearance requirements.
Buyers should specify whether edges are saw-cut, CNC-finished, polished or prepared for bonding.
Cast PMMA can be heated and thermoformed into curved panels, covers, display components, lighting parts and decorative shapes.
Forming performance depends on thickness, heating uniformity, mold geometry, forming depth, cooling, color and surface texture.
Because thermal processing can change dimensions and surface appearance, finished-part dimensions should be validated using the actual production cycle.

Thick clear cast acrylic is commonly considered for aquarium panels, viewing windows and water-contact display structures because of its optical appearance, fabrication capability and suitability for thick-sheet applications.
Aquarium panel thickness must be engineered according to water depth, panel dimensions, support geometry, bonding design, safety factor and allowable deflection.
A general cast acrylic thickness table should not be used as a substitute for structural calculation on pressure-containing applications.
Acrylic can be used for selected windows, partitions, protective panels, skylight components and architectural glazing applications.
Acrylic is less rigid than glass, so glazing thickness cannot be selected simply by replacing a glass panel with acrylic of identical thickness.
Wind load, panel dimensions, fixing method, thermal expansion, impact requirements and local glazing standards should be evaluated for the finished installation.

PMMA acrylic is widely used in outdoor signage and glazing because suitable acrylic grades provide strong weathering performance.
Long-term appearance still depends on the exact PMMA formulation, color, surface, environmental exposure, cleaning method and finished installation.
Outdoor projects should identify expected UV exposure, temperature range, service period and acceptable color or optical change before final material approval.
Cast acrylic is compatible with many normal environments, but it can be damaged by certain solvents and aggressive cleaning chemicals.
Applications involving chemicals, disinfectants, adhesives, paints or solvents should be tested using the actual chemical concentration, exposure duration, temperature and mechanical stress.
Avoid assuming that general "chemical resistance" language means PMMA is resistant to every solvent.
Thickness tolerance is especially important for CNC slots, grooves, mechanical assemblies, optical systems and components that fit into fixed hardware.
Cell-cast manufacturing can produce greater thickness variation than continuously extruded acrylic. Buyers requiring tight gauge control should therefore provide an acceptable minimum and maximum thickness rather than specifying only nominal thickness.
If tight thickness tolerance is more important than cast-specific benefits, an extruded acrylic product may be a better material choice.
